TO Stand the season at Burnbank Stud Farm, Manaia, TaranaH, _^^__J^Mfc Ihe Fashionably Bred m^KO^BT^ Imported ClydesdaU JK^^^mmSUm^ Stallion (16737) 5.C.5.8., Sire Oyama, dam Peggy. Omyp, is a massive horse, 'standing 17 haadi, splendidly prpportiqnetl all over, with the best ol legs 'and feet, hair of the finest quality, and is perfect in action: 'Ribs well sprung, powerful quarters, superior •'bone, and showing all the type-and, character .of* the -modern Clydesdale, Oinyo-needs no embellishment in the way o) word-painting.:'! On: breeding • lines his pedigre* shows the most valuable strains to be found in j the Scottish Clydesdale Stud Book. He wai bred by I;oberc Osborne, Esq., Morton Mainß, Thornhill, norwards passing into the bands. ot James iiilputriujt, / i-aq-, Craigie Mains, Kilmsr nock, who disposed of the colt to A. Alexander. Esq., Mbturoa, from whom the present ownei purchased. Being a late foal (July 9. 1909} Omyo was not shown at home. Oyama (13118-, Vol. XXXITI., the sire of Omyo, was bred by Messrs D. and B. Scott, Boghead, Ginran, his siie being the noted Baron's Pride horse Baronson (10987) Vol. XXIII. His dam i» Scottish Princess <12916), Vol. XIX., by Prino* of Catbeart (8915), VoL Xni. Oyam* hat been a successful hone in the show rings, be sides being a great breeding sire, bis nam« being always high up in the yearly winning lists. He is a .holder of the Cawdor Cup, th* highest honor at the Clydesdale shows in Scot land, gaining this distinction as a two-year-old In the same year.he won in bis classes at tb« Glasgow Stallion Show and also at Kilmarnock As a three-year-old. Oyama set a further sea". upon his fame by gaining the Brydo^ Shield and won in a particularly Btrong year. Oyama'i sire, Baronson, is by the world-renowned Baron'i Pride (9122). VolL XIV., first dam Princess Alex andra (13196), Vol. XX., by Prince Alexano* (8899), Vol. Xni. Baron's Pride wai bred by Messrs £. aaa 4 Findlay, Springhill, BaUliston, his'sire being 6ii Everard (5553), VoL IX.; first dam Forest Quees (7233), Vol. XI., by Spri&ghill Darntey (2429) Sir Everard is by Top Gallant (1850), Vol. 1., bj Darnley (222), dam by London Prince (472). Vol. I. Omvo'g dam, Peggy (27010), Vol. XXXIIII., b by Baron BeaulieU (11257), Vol. XXIV.; second 'dam, Nancy of Wyndholm (14551), Vol. XXIII., i by Crusader (9178), Vol. XIV.
